要解决这个问题,需要显式地将常量转换为 uint64 类型。
form.save(commit=False):在保存表单时,我们首先阻止它立即写入数据库,这样可以手动设置user_profile字段。
Read方法的签名如下:Read(p []byte) (n int, err error) p []byte:一个字节切片,Read方法应将读取到的数据写入此切片。
每行对应一个 <row> 元素(可自定义标签名) 默认列值作为属性输出,加 ELEMENTS 可改为子元素 示例: SELECT TOP 3 CustomerID, CompanyName, City FROM Customers FOR XML RAW; 输出: 蓝心千询 蓝心千询是vivo推出的一个多功能AI智能助手 34 查看详情 <row CustomerID="1" CompanyName="Alfreds Futterkiste" City="Berlin" /> <row CustomerID="2" CompanyName="Ana Trujillo Emparedados" City="México D.F." /> <row CustomerID="3" CompanyName="Antonio Moreno Taquería" City="México D.F." /> 使用 FOR XML AUTO AUTO模式根据SELECT语句中的表顺序自动推断嵌套结构,适合多表连接查询。
虽然这种方式能够实现目标,但代码显得冗长且不易理解。
值类型每次都是独立副本,引用类型则可能共享。
Go的并发性能优化重在观察和度量,不能靠猜测。
1. 项目结构说明 确保项目目录结构清晰,便于管理: index.html(前端页面) ajax.js(AJAX 请求脚本) server.php(后端处理逻辑) 2. 前端页面:index.html 创建一个简单的 HTML 页面,包含表单和按钮,用户输入姓名和邮箱后,通过 AJAX 提交给 PHP 处理。
这使得正则表达式能够识别两种分隔符。
这个err通常表示网络连接问题、DNS解析失败、请求超时等客户端或网络层面的错误。
") leaderboard = [] return leaderboard3.2 更新排行榜:update_leaderboard() 函数 此函数负责接收一个新的分数,将其添加到当前排行榜中,然后对排行榜进行排序并截取前N名,最后将更新后的排行榜保存回文件。
如果不需要修改原始结构体实例,并且结构体较小,那么直接返回结构体可能更简单。
精确指定字段: 确保fields参数的值准确反映您所需的数据结构。
2. 请求头版本控制 将版本信息放在HTTP请求头中,保持URL干净,适合内部服务间调用。
sudo pecl install swoole安装过程中,它可能会问你一些配置选项,比如是否启用openssl、http2等。
例如: echo $count ? '有数据' : '无数据'; 当 $count = 0 时,结果为“无数据”,这可能是错误的逻辑。
判断时应关注的是元素子节点(Element nodes),而非所有类型的子节点(如 TEXT、COMMENT)。
在 Go 语言中,值类型和指针类型的内存使用方式有本质区别,理解这些差异有助于写出更高效、更安全的代码。
掌握这一技巧,对于编写需要高度泛化和运行时类型操作的Go程序至关重要。
死锁:程序完全卡住,只有一个goroutine(通常是main)且状态为。
本文链接:http://www.veneramodels.com/336914_3762ab.html